What is CS: GO Gambling?

CS: GO gambling describes the practice of wagering genuine money or in-game products (skins) on the outcome of expert CS: GO matches or other game-related events. The practice got significant popularity around 2013-2014 and reached its https://cs2-casinotihs127.trexgame.net/the-most-worst-nightmare-about-cs2-gambling-site-come-to-life peak in 2015-2016 before dealing with increased regulative analysis.

The connection in between CS: GO and gambling predominantly exists through "skins"-- cosmetic weapon surfaces that change the look of guns in the game. These skins have no effect on gameplay mechanics however are gathered for their aesthetic worth. Third-party websites recognized that these virtual products held genuine monetary value, causing the development of skin-based gambling ecosystems.

How CS: GO Gambling Works

The system behind CS: GO gambling typically includes several parts:

Skin Deposits: Users deposit important skins from their Steam accounts into a gambling platform. These skins get a financial value based on rarity, demand, and float value (wear condition).

Betting: Players utilize their deposited value to position bets on match outcomes, roulette-style video games, coin flips, or other gambling activities.

Withdrawal: Winnings can be withdrawn as skins back to Steam accounts or, on some platforms, converted to genuine currency through gray market exchanges.

The Controversy Surrounding CS: GO Gambling

The CS: GO gambling phenomenon has sparked considerable dispute for several reasons:

Legal and Ethical Concerns

Many gambling websites ran without appropriate licensing, age confirmation, or customer protections. This created an unregulated marketplace where users-- some underage-- could bet with minimal oversight.

Several high-profile scandals revealed that expert players and streamers owned stakes in gambling websites without disclosure, possibly affecting their audiences wrongly.

Effect on Minors

Provided CS: GO's considerable youth gamer base, gambling features ended up being available to minors who could transform game items into financial worth without age confirmation.

Addiction and Financial Harm

The ease of converting in between virtual items and real money created conditions favorable to problem gambling habits. Numerous recorded cases revealed people investing thousands of dollars in pursuit of uncommon products or trying to recover losses.

The Regulatory Response

In 2018, Valve Corporation-- the designer of CS: GO-- issued cease-and-desist letters to various gambling sites, leading to the closure of numerous prominent platforms. The business likewise executed new regards to service restricting gambling applications using Steam infrastructure.

Numerous jurisdictions started analyzing CS: GO gambling through the lens of existing gambling policies, with blended interpretations on whether skin-based gambling constituted illegal gambling under present law.

FAQ: Common Questions About CS: GO Gambling

Is CS: GO gambling legal?

Legal status differs by jurisdiction. Many countries do not have particular regulations addressing skin-based gambling, developing legal ambiguity. In some areas, running unlicensed gambling platforms violates existing gambling laws.

Can you really win genuine cash from CS: GO gambling?

While technically possible on particular platforms, earnings often face substantial challenges consisting of withdrawal limits, account bans, and non-payment. The risk of losing entire deposits is considerable.

How do case opening sites work?

Case opening operates similarly to fruit machine psychologically. Gamers spend for the chance to get random product rewards, with possibilities heavily weighted toward typical (low-value) products. The statistical anticipated return is usually far listed below the cost paid.

Are CS: GO gambling sites trustworthy?

The majority run without regulatory oversight, indicating users have minimal recourse if platforms engage in unjust practices, refuse withdrawals, or unexpectedly close.

What's the difference between gambling and trading in CS: GO?

Trading involves exchanging products directly in between users for products of similar worth-- a legitimate activity. Gambling includes wagering items on uncertain outcomes with the hope of winning more-- a legally doubtful activity in many jurisdictions.
